I'm with Tom. Format is secondary as far as eeps is concerned. The important thing is that the title, author, and shopping links are correct.

If there's only one listing, it's best not to add another for a different format. If there's more than one, pick whichever you want, but take findability and shopping link accuracy into consideration. And all things being equal, I like to have cover images.

Since we don't add SAPs for books that are already in the database, it's perfectly acceptable to post a review of a book to the audiobook listing.

The exception would be for books such as annotated or illustrated editions, specific audio versions which have changes other than simple abridgment (dramatized versions for example) or other editions which are somehow completely unique.

It would probably behoove you to include information about the specific edition you are reviewing at the end of your review.
